Latest Patents
Chase holds a patent for a Steering Shaft Support Assembly. This invention involves a steering system for vehicles that includes a housing, an input shaft, and a hybrid shaft support. The housing defines an opening, while the input shaft is designed to rotate about an input axis. The hybrid shaft support is strategically placed at the opening to couple the input shaft to the housing. Additionally, it supports the input shaft during rotation and features a cylindrical member with a flexible seal over-molded onto it.
